I applied online. The process took 4 weeks. I interviewed at Designlab in Oct 2020
Application was done using an easy to fill out form instead of a cover leter. I was first interviewed by a People Ops team member—basically an HR person. First interview was a short call (30min) on zoom and focused on my application and work culture. This was followed by a longer (1hr) technical interview with the development team lead on zoom with cameras. The technical interview was casual but thorough. The dev lead combed through my experiences as a developer, gave me an overview of the technology stack and asked questions about my skills and how I would approach different situations.
- What is your story and how did you end up as a web developer?
- What type of backend experience do you have?
- Describe the process you go through when you are presented with a design and given the task to implement it as a working UI.
